💬What is Christmas Float Connect?
Here's a holiday puzzle that doesn't mess around. You get a board full of Christmas float tiles — little frosty mugs, peppermint sticks, maybe a Santa hat or two — and your job is to click two identical tiles that can be connected by a path with at most two 90-degree turns. That sounds simple until you realize half the board is buried under other tiles. I spent a solid minute staring at two matching candy canes that looked adjacent but were separated by a single invisible corner blocker. The moment you find a clean three-segment line, the tiles pop off with a satisfying little snap and the board gets a bit more breathable.
What keeps me coming back is the timer. It's not brutally fast, but it's present enough that you can't just brute-force every pair. You start scanning edges first, then work inward. Some layouts have false symmetry — two identical floats on opposite corners might not link because the path has to wrap around the entire border. If you're stuck, there's usually a shuffle or hint, but using it feels like admitting defeat. Each cleared board pushes you to the next arrangement, and the holiday decorations get slightly more cluttered, which is both cozy and annoying.
For a browser game, it's surprisingly clean. The mouse controls are exactly what you expect: click one tile, click its match. No drag, no timed tapping. Just you, a board, and a growing urge to finish before the music loops. If you like Onet-style connectors, this one's a solid little stocking stuffer.

✨Game Tips
• Work from the outside in — edge tiles often have fewer blocking neighbours.
• If a pair isn't directly connectable, look for a path that bends at most twice.
• Watch for duplicate-looking floats with tiny decoration differences.
• Don't hoard the hint; use it early when the timer is still comfortable.
• Clear long chains of the same float type to avoid dead corners.
• Click the first tile, then scan the whole board before committing to a match.
